There are several important characters. Firstly, the little mermaid, who is brave and full of longing for the human world and love. The prince, who is charming but a bit oblivious to the mermaid's true identity and feelings at first. The sea witch, a rather menacing figure who offers the mermaid a deal that changes her life. And the mermaid's sisters, who are loving and try to help her when she is in trouble. These characters together create the complex and fascinating world of the original the little mermaid story.
